- The distance between Lusaka, Zambia and Greensboro, Nc, Usa is approximately 12,648 km or 7,859 mi.
- To reach Lusaka in this distance one would set out from Greensboro, Nc bearing 92.2°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Lusaka bearing 123.1° or ESE .
- Lusaka has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Greensboro, Nc has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Lusaka is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Greensboro, Nc is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 5.6 °C (10.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.1 °C (23.6°F) less in Lusaka.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 4.4 mm (0.2 in) less which is equivalent to 4.4 l/m² (0.11 US gal/ft²) or 44,000 l/ha (4,704 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.8° higher in Lusaka than in Greensboro, Nc.
